Seller's Description

Printed colour postcard showing a view of Mount Robson in British Columbia, the highest peak in the Canadian Rockies.

Published by The Coast Publishing Co, Vancouver, No i 19941, printed in Germany, c.1910s.

Postally unused.

Good condition, with slight corner bumps, but noticeable scuff to bottom right corner.
